I just liked the cover because it reminded me of old Hollywood. It wasn\u2019t long before I finally got into Roxy and Ferry\u2019s other efforts, but I don\u2019t think it was due to <i>Taxi<\/i> because quite simply, it\u2019s not good. Parts of it are slightly interesting, but too much of it sounds like \u201celevator music,\u201d which is a shame when you consider Ferry chose some absolute pop gems to rework here, along with some original material.<o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">The opener \u201cI Put A Spell On You\u201d cruises along nicely, and Ferry seems to make it his own \u2013 that is, until I hear the original version by Screamin\u2019 Jay Hawkins, which makes Ferry\u2019s just seem lame. One of my all time favorite songs is the Goffin\/King classic \u201cWill You Still Love Me Tomorrow\u201d by The Shirelles. I never get tired of hearing it, and after having been covered by so many artists over the years, it is still the definitive version of this wonderful song.\u00a0 Usually a pretty shrewd interpreter, Ferry misses the mark completely with his banal attempt at soul-inspired crooning. The fact is, he took the \u201csoul\u201d out, reconstructed the song, but didn\u2019t put it back in.<o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">\u201cAnswer Me\u201d fares better as it\u2019s more on par with Ferry\u2019s best work throughout the \u201880s.\u00a0 The cavalcade of players that Ferry assembled for <i>Taxi<\/i> manages to breathe some much-needed life into this track, and Ferry finally sounds at home. \u201cJust One Look\u201d would\u2019ve been comfortable on Roxy\u2019s <i>Avalon<\/i>, but here the arrangement just sounds too dated to offer anything memorable.\u00a0 \u201cRescue Me\u201d (barely recognizable here) is more of the same, and by this point, I wouldn\u2019t blame anyone for hitting the \u201cstop\u201d button because it\u2019s just so damn boring.\u00a0 <o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">Ferry then tackles Lou Reed\u2019s \u201cAll Tomorrow\u2019s Parties,\u201d which is a better fit for the album and the overall vibe Ferry was relying on to pull this off. It\u2019s dark and moody in all the right places, and I think I even prefer this take to the original version.\u00a0 <o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">\u201cThe Girl Of My Best Friend\u201d is another track that Ferry would\u2019ve unleashed all of his powers on a decade earlier. Here, however, it receives the same treatment as the rest of the material with a smooth, stripped-back arrangement that is tailor-made for Ferry to swoon over. The problem is that where it\u2019s supposed to be completely intoxicating, it\u2019s just downright boring. It seems the vibrant, fancy-free former Roxy frontman was sliding into middle-age a little <i>too<\/i> comfortably. <o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">A poppy and up-tempo take on \u201cAmazing Grace\u201d is sheer stupidity at its best, an absolute load of tosh that achieves nothing. The title track is easily the most inspired and original moment here, though, and finds Ferry sounding as cool and self-assured as ever. The record then closes with Ferry\u2019s own \u201cBecause You\u2019re Mine,\u201d which is really a reprise of \u201cI Put A Spell On You.\u201d You wouldn\u2019t know it, though, because it\u2019s just awash with soaring guitars and a monotonous, dreamy synth that just ends up confusing the listener when it should be confirming all that came before it.<o:p><\/o:p><\/p>\n<p class=\"MsoNormal\" style=\"margin-bottom: 0.0001pt; line-height: normal\">I\u2019m completely confident in saying that <i>Taxi <\/i>is the worst album that smooth operator Ferry has ever been associated with. It\u2019s dull, lifeless, and tries too hard to be atmospheric and even a tad menacing in places.
